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1/2 cup vegan butter (chilled)
  • 3 tablespoons granulated sugar
  • 45 apples (cored and sliced)
  • 3 tablespoons granulated sugar (for filling)
  • 2 teaspoons ground cinnamon
  • 3 tablespoons apricot jam (for glazing)

Instructions

  1. Prepare the crust by mixing flour and chilled vegan butter until crumbly. Stir in sugar and add cold water to form a dough. Chill for 30 minutes.
  2. While chilling, make the filling by tossing sliced apples with sugar, cinnamon, and optional lemon juice.
  3. Roll out the dough and fit it into a tart pan. Layer the apple mixture inside, drizzle with melted vegan butter, sprinkle extra sugar and flour on top.
  4. Bake until golden brown and bubbly. Brush warm tart with apricot jam for glossiness.
  5. Allow to cool slightly before serving.
